STPM 2024 sees highest-ever national CGPA so far


SELAYANG: The cumulative grade point average (CGPA) for the Sijil Tinggi Persekolahan Malaysia (STPM) 2024 examinations has improved by 0.01 from 2023 to 2.85.

Malaysian Examinations Council chairman Prof Datuk Dr Md Amin Md Taff said this is the highest national CGPA since the STPM was introduced.

He said 1,266 (3.06%) of the candidates scored a perfect CGPA of 4.00, which is also an increase from last year when there were 1,116 candidates.

A total of 41,434 candidates sat for the examinations for all three STPM 2024 semesters.
